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Ядро rdbms

ОПЕРАЦИЯ ТИП РЕЗУЛЬТИРУЮЩЕЕ ОТНОШЕНИЕ

 

Объединение Бинарный Строки из двух отношений объединяются с удалением

дублированных строк

 

Пересечение Бинарный Строки, общие для двух отношений

 

Разность Бинарный Строки, которые существуют в первом отношении, но не

во втором

 

Проекция Унарный Строки, которые содержат некоторые столбцы исходного

отношения

 

Выбор(Селекциия) Унарный Строки исходного отношения, которые соответствуют

критерию запроса

 

Произведение(декартово) Бинарный Конкатенация каждой строки одного отношения с каждой

строкой другого

 

Соединение Бинарный Конкатенация строк одного отношения и соответствующих

строк другого

 

Исходные отношения используемые в операциях объединения, пересечения и разности, должны иметь списки атрибутов, совпадающие по количеству и типам данных,

 

Глава 3. Компоненты RDBMS

Две важные части архитектуры RDBMS — ядро, которое является программным обеспечением, и словарь данных, который состоит из структур данных системного уровня, используемых ядром, управляющим базой данных.

 

RDBMS можно рассматривать как операционную систему (или подсистему), разработанную специально для управления доступом к данным; ее основные функции — хранение; выборка и обеспечение безопасности данных. Подобно операционной системе, Огас1е управляет доступом одновременно работающих пользователей базы данных к некоторому набору ресурсов. Подсистемы RDBMS очень схожи с соответствующими подсистемами ОС и сильно интегрированы с предоставляемыми базовой ОС сервисными функциями доступа на машинном уровне к таким ресурсам, как память, центральный процессор, устройства и файловые структуры. RDBMS такого уровня, как Огас1е, поддерживают собственный список авторизованных пользователей и их привилегий; управляют кэшем памяти и страничным обменом; управляют блокировкой разделяемых ресурсов; принимают и планируют выполнение запросов пользователя; управляют использованием табличного пространства.

 

 

 

<== предыдущая лекция | следующая лекция ==>
Ключевые значения и ссылочная целостность | Базы данных в архитектуре клиент/сервер
Поделиться с друзьями:


Дата добавления: 2013-12-12; Просмотров: 397;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.008 сек.